Understanding the Link Between Diet and Sleep
Sleep disorders, encompassing conditions such as insomnia and sleep apnea, are increasingly recognized as a critical public health issue. Research has consistently shown that dietary patterns significantly influence sleep quality, with certain nutrients acting as sleep promoters or suppressors.
Studies have identified various nutrients associated with improved sleep quality, including magnesium, potassium, and vitamin B6. Conversely, high intakes of caffeine, nicotine, and heavy metals can disrupt sleep patterns. The role of diet in modulating the gut-brain axis also supports a link between nutrition and sleep health.

How AI Nutrition Can Help with Sleep Disorders
AI nutrition platforms leverage algorithms to analyze individual nutritional needs and provide personalized dietary recommendations. This approach can be particularly beneficial for addressing sleep disorders, as it accounts for the complex interplay between genetics, lifestyle, and environmental factors.
Research suggests that AI-powered interventions can lead to significant improvements in sleep quality compared to standard care. By incorporating advanced analytics and machine learning techniques, these platforms can identify patterns and correlations not evident through traditional research methods.

Limitations and Future Directions of AI in Sleep Nutrition
While AI nutrition holds promise as a tool for addressing sleep disorders, it is essential to acknowledge the current limitations. These include the need for further research on the efficacy and long-term effects of AI-powered interventions.
Additionally, concerns regarding data privacy and security are critical considerations. Ensuring that personal health information is safeguarded is paramount to the success of these platforms.
